We are really sorry you went through that. When a place that calls itself Christian ends up feeling harsh or dismissive, the hurt can linger even longer than the comments themselves. It makes sense you are asking for healing.

One thing we have seen help is understanding that healing often has two parts. There is a quiet decision to not carry the offense forward or seek payback in your mind, and then there is the slower work of the heart catching up, where the sting, anger or unease fades over time. Replaying those threads over and over can keep the wound fresh, even when you have stepped away.

If it would help, we encourage you to give yourself a real break from that social media space for a while. You do not need to keep checking or defending yourself there. If you can, talk through what happened with one trusted pastor, counselor or mature friend offline, someone who will listen without debating. A smaller, kinder community often restores what a large forum can tear down.
